How Delaware shapes this market

Delaware's compact real estate market punches above its weight, offering buyers a unique combination of no sales tax, low property taxes, and proximity to major East Coast employment centers. The First State attracts a steady stream of relocators from neighboring Pennsylvania, New Jersey, and Maryland seeking more affordable housing without sacrificing access to the I-95 corridor's job markets. Delaware's beach communities along the Atlantic coast add a vibrant seasonal dimension to the state's housing demand.

Northern Delaware - particularly Wilmington and the Brandywine Valley - is closely tied to Philadelphia's economy and financial services industry, with home prices reflecting suburban demand from Delaware's business-friendly tax structure. Central Delaware around Dover offers modest, affordable housing anchored by state government and Dover Air Force Base. The beach towns of Rehoboth, Lewes, and Bethany Beach represent the state's luxury segment, with vacation homes and retirement properties commanding premium prices and driving year-round construction activity.

Delaware's business-friendly legal environment, proximity to Washington D.C., Philadelphia, and Baltimore, and favorable tax climate sustain consistent real estate demand. The state's small geographic footprint means inventory is inherently limited, supporting price stability.
